Output e54efa9cab0c33cfd528a4166afc1ddfdc51fa5d544e9580c5cde18f085733dd:1

value
18586894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41e1a795f7e74a98de14852c729534975bcf8f8 OP_EQUAL
address
3M2bEqJriYyKwFJaMF2hNV9mWYccWDa6Rz
transaction
e54efa9cab0c33cfd528a4166afc1ddfdc51fa5d544e9580c5cde18f085733dd
spent
true